    Red Dead Online Adds Intense New Showdown Mode in Latest DLC

    Rockstar Games has just revealed a brand new event for Red Dead Redemption II’s online mode, Red Dead Online, and it’s available right now.

    If you’re tired of waiting for Grand Theft Auto VI or the long-distant dream of Red Dead Redemption III, this new content might just hold you over.

    The latest event, titled Head For The Hills, introduces a fresh twist to the classic Showdown mode.

    “Brace for impact in Head for the Hills (Dodge a Bullet), a new high-stakes twist on the classic Red Dead Online Showdown mode,” Rockstar revealed. “Runners must race across treacherous terrain to reach their Safehouse, while Defenders occupy a vantage point with long-range firepower to eliminate them one-by-one.”

    In addition to the new mode, players can also earn 3X Red Dead Online Cash, enjoy 3X XP, and grab fishing items at half price. Plus, there are a variety of weekly rewards now up for grabs.

    It’s not a full-blown single-player DLC, which fans have long hoped for, but it’s something new to experience in a game many thought Rockstar had stopped supporting.

    And let’s be honest—Red Dead Redemption II is still one of the most gorgeous, immersive, and content-rich games out there. If you’re still riding through the wild west, now’s the perfect time to saddle up again.
